Highlights

Branch of an area Mexican chain presents imaginative tacos & margaritas in a hip, relaxed setting.

"Tacolicious’s six locations are known as a delivery favorite for items like guajillo beef tacos and Marina girl salads. Reynolds says that generally, their business is 60 percent in house, 20 percent delivery, and 20 percent catering." - Becky Duffett
